logo

#HarmonyOS NEXT体验官#:通用文字识别,重塑人机交互新边界

作者:沙与沫2025.10.10 16:43浏览量:1

简介:本文以HarmonyOS NEXT体验官视角,深度解析通用文字识别技术如何通过多语言支持、复杂场景适配及隐私保护,打破传统文字处理边界,重塑人机交互体验。结合技术原理、应用场景与开发者实践,展现其在教育、医疗、金融等领域的创新价值。

HarmonyOS NEXT体验官:通用文字识别技术如何打破文字边界?

作为HarmonyOS NEXT的深度体验者,我深刻感受到通用文字识别(OCR)技术正在重新定义人机交互的边界。这项技术不仅突破了传统文字输入的物理限制,更通过多语言支持、复杂场景适配和隐私保护等创新,为开发者、企业用户和终端消费者创造了前所未有的价值。本文将从技术原理、应用场景和开发者实践三个维度,全面解析通用文字识别技术的魅力与应用。

一、技术突破:从“识别”到“理解”的进化

通用文字识别技术的核心在于通过计算机视觉和自然语言处理的融合,将图像中的文字信息转化为可编辑、可搜索的结构化数据。HarmonyOS NEXT的OCR引擎在此基础上实现了三大技术突破:

1. 多语言与多字体支持

传统OCR技术往往局限于特定语言或字体,而HarmonyOS NEXT的OCR引擎通过深度学习模型训练,支持超过100种语言的识别,涵盖中文、英文、阿拉伯文、日文等主流语种,甚至包括手写体、艺术字等复杂字体。例如,在教育场景中,学生可以通过拍照识别教材中的手写笔记,系统能准确识别不同笔迹的中文和英文内容,大幅提升学习效率。

2. 复杂场景适配能力

现实场景中的文字识别面临光照不均、背景干扰、文字倾斜等多重挑战。HarmonyOS NEXT的OCR引擎通过引入注意力机制和对抗训练技术,显著提升了复杂场景下的识别准确率。在医疗场景中,医生可以通过手机拍摄病历或处方单,系统能自动识别并提取关键信息,即使文字被阴影覆盖或存在轻微变形,也能保持95%以上的准确率。

3. 隐私保护与本地化处理

针对用户对数据隐私的担忧,HarmonyOS NEXT的OCR引擎支持完全本地化处理,无需将图像上传至云端。这一设计不仅符合GDPR等国际隐私标准,更在金融、政务等敏感场景中提供了安全保障。例如,银行APP可以通过本地OCR技术识别用户身份证信息,整个过程在设备端完成,避免数据泄露风险。

二、应用场景:从消费端到产业端的全面渗透

通用文字识别技术的价值不仅体现在技术层面,更在于其广泛的应用场景。以下是几个典型案例:

1. 教育领域:智能学习助手

在教育场景中,OCR技术可以帮助学生快速整理笔记、搜索错题。例如,学生可以通过拍照识别教材中的重点段落,系统自动生成可编辑的文本,并支持关键词搜索。此外,OCR技术还能与语音合成结合,为视障学生提供无障碍阅读服务。

2. 医疗领域:病历数字化

医疗行业对信息准确性和时效性的要求极高。HarmonyOS NEXT的OCR引擎可以快速识别病历、处方单中的文字信息,并自动填充至电子病历系统。这一功能不仅减少了医护人员的输入工作量,更通过结构化数据提升了病历管理的效率。

3. 金融领域:身份验证与合同审核

在金融场景中,OCR技术被广泛应用于身份证识别、银行卡识别和合同审核。例如,银行APP可以通过OCR技术快速识别用户身份证信息,并自动填充至开户表单。此外,OCR技术还能与自然语言处理结合,自动提取合同中的关键条款,辅助风控审核。

4. 工业领域:设备巡检与日志管理

在工业场景中,OCR技术可以用于设备巡检表的自动识别和日志管理。例如,巡检人员可以通过手机拍摄设备仪表盘,系统自动识别读数并生成巡检报告。这一功能不仅提升了巡检效率,更通过数据结构化支持了设备维护的预测性分析。

三、开发者实践:如何快速集成OCR功能?

对于开发者而言,集成OCR功能的关键在于选择合适的开发框架和优化识别流程。以下是基于HarmonyOS NEXT的实践建议:

1. 使用HarmonyOS NEXT的OCR SDK

HarmonyOS NEXT提供了完整的OCR SDK,支持Java、C++等多种开发语言。开发者可以通过以下代码示例快速集成:

  1. // 初始化OCR引擎
  2. OCREngine ocrEngine = new OCREngine.Builder(context)
  3. .setLanguage("zh-CN") // 设置语言
  4. .setDetectMode(OCREngine.DETECT_MODE_AUTO) // 设置检测模式
  5. .build();
  6. // 识别图像中的文字
  7. String result = ocrEngine.recognize(bitmap);

2. 优化图像预处理

为了提高识别准确率,开发者可以在调用OCR引擎前对图像进行预处理,包括:

  • 二值化处理:将彩色图像转换为灰度图像,提升文字与背景的对比度。
  • 几何校正:通过透视变换修正倾斜的文字。
  • 噪声去除:使用高斯滤波或中值滤波减少图像噪声。

3. 结合NLP技术实现语义理解

OCR技术的最终目标是实现文字的“理解”而非简单的“识别”。开发者可以通过结合自然语言处理(NLP)技术,对识别结果进行语义分析。例如,在合同审核场景中,系统可以自动提取合同中的“甲方”、“乙方”、“金额”等关键信息,并生成结构化数据。

四、未来展望:OCR技术的进化方向

随着AI技术的不断发展,通用文字识别技术正在向更智能、更高效的方向演进。以下是几个值得关注的趋势:

1. 实时识别与增量学习

未来的OCR引擎将支持实时视频流识别,并通过增量学习技术不断优化模型。例如,在会议场景中,系统可以实时识别演讲者的PPT内容,并生成可搜索的笔记。

2. 多模态交互

OCR技术将与语音识别、手势识别等技术融合,实现多模态交互。例如,用户可以通过语音指令触发OCR识别,并通过手势操作对识别结果进行编辑。

3. 行业定制化解决方案

针对不同行业的需求,OCR技术将提供更定制化的解决方案。例如,在法律行业,系统可以自动识别法律文书中的条款,并生成合规性报告;在物流行业,系统可以识别快递单上的信息,并自动更新物流状态。

结语:打破边界,共创未来

作为HarmonyOS NEXT的体验官,我深刻感受到通用文字识别技术正在重塑人机交互的边界。从教育到医疗,从金融到工业,这项技术正在为各行各业创造新的价值。对于开发者而言,掌握OCR技术不仅意味着提升产品的竞争力,更意味着参与到一场技术革命中。未来,随着技术的不断进化,我们有理由相信,OCR技术将成为连接物理世界与数字世界的关键桥梁。

相关文章推荐

发表评论

活动